Transaction 41ab73c5c921a065dd09fac112b0d74ecd00a3b2571e767af616fb1523486ad7

29 Input
2 Outputs
  • 41ab73c5c921a065dd09fac112b0d74ecd00a3b2571e767af616fb1523486ad7:0
  • value  20000000
    address  3LquMuHQFW7jEU8fRvkZd8T5zrKczLKZbm
  • 41ab73c5c921a065dd09fac112b0d74ecd00a3b2571e767af616fb1523486ad7:1
  • value  583924
    address  bc1q5fp0c3edlnw22wgk9nqs6h2rzkemfems8yps5d